Go Caroling Day

I love Christmas caroling. When I was growing up caroling was a favorite activity for all ages. From scout troops, to youth groups, to families, to choirs to adults, carolers go out to bring holiday cheer to busy shoppers, residents of nursing homes and others in need of a little holiday cheer.

My favorite caroling memories involve going to nursing homes and houses of “shut ins” with several different church choirs. We then gathered at a members home to warm up with hot cocoa and snacks. If you have ever sung in a choir you know that people who sing together develop a special bond with each other.
